The baby name Chantileigh is a girl name, 3 syllables long and is pronounced "shan-tuh-lee".
Chantileigh is a modern English name that is a combination of two names, Chantal and Leigh. Chantal is a French name that means "song" or "singer," while Leigh is an English name that means "meadow" or "clearing." The combination of these two names creates a unique and modern name that is not commonly used. Chantileigh is often used as a feminine name.
